You can remove your gconf folder in the home directory and then you will e able to use your'e account again.
The only problem with this is that all of the settings are gone.
I also now get an error message when trying to open theme manager.
The error message is:
"Unable to start the settings manager 'gnome-settings-daemon'.
Without the GNOME settings manager running, some preferences may not take effect. This could indicate a problem with Bonobo, or a non-GNOME (e.g. KDE) settings manager may already be active and conflicting with the GNOME settings manager."
